Ir al contenido principal

Entradas

Mostrando las entradas de enero, 2011

VB.Net - Importar y Exportar Rango de datos de Excel a DataGridView

El objetivo de este pequeño articulo es conocer la simplicidad de importar un rango establecido de datos de Excel a un DataGridView; así mismo exportar los datos desde el  DataGridView a Excel . Simple pero de gran importancia para implementar nuestras aplicaciones. Requisitos para el Desarrollos IDE (Visual Studio 2010). Microsoft Excel 2010 (también aplica a las demás versiones). LP (Visual Basic.Net). Adicionar Modulo (Mdl_Maestros) al proyecto donde deseas implementar. Crear los Métodos ImportarRango y ExportarDgvExcel Module Mdl_Maestro Dim strSql As String = String.Empty 'Por defecto (vacío) Dim strRango As String = "B7:AU" 'Rango seleccionado (solo lo que se exportara) Dim ObjDttImp As DataTable 'Importar archivo excel Dim ObjDataAdapter As OleDb.OleDbDataAdapter Dim ObjOleConnection As OleDb.OleDbConnection Dim xlApp As New Excel.Application ' Aplicación Excel Dim wb As Excel.Workbook &

ADO.Net - Insertar, actualizar y eliminar datos utilizando Sql Server 2008

El objetivo de este articulo es aprender y conocer más sobre la importancia de usar ADO.Net (recordemos que ADO.Net, es  una parte de la biblioteca de clases base que están incluidas en el Microsoft  .NET  Framework ); sobre este misma aplicación  iremos agregando nuevas cosas, como por ejemplo mostrar los datos en forma de una lista utilizando SAP Crystal Reports for Visual Studio 2010, exporta a Microsoft Excel 2010 entre otras cosas que se me ocurre. Comencemos con los requisitos: Requisitos para el Desarrollos IDE (Visual Studio 2010). SGBD (SQL Server 2008). LP (C#). Crear la solución con nombre de [ ADO.Net Mantenimiento] así mismo creamos el proyecto que se llamara como el mismo nombre que tiene la solución . Crear la base de datos y la tabla (ambos objetos son la misma base de datos y tabla que se uso en la publicación sobre  ADO.Net - Recuperar datos con DataReader ) Diseñamos nuestro formulario que esta compuesto por los controles de etiqueta (label)